Get the Look- Global Style- Greek

Greek Interior Design is simple and elegant, inspired by nature, and looks light, bright, airy and clean.  Imagine lots of white with beautiful vivid blue, green, fuchsia and gold accents, and a clean, de-cluttered, rustic look, Designs tend to be simple, symmetrical, classical, and relaxing. Less is more.

Greek Design Elements

  • Color- Lots of white with beautiful vivid blue, green, fuchsia and gold accents.
  • Design elements- whitewashed or exposed stone walls, blue shutters, Greek key pattern, columns (Ionic, Corinthian or Doric designs) incorporated into architecture, furniture or accessories. Moldings with classical details.
  • Accessories– Antique oil jars, glazed pottery, colorful glass. Greek columns holding sculptures or statues, plants or framing architectural elements.
  • Fabrics– Lightweight, sheer and white or neutral colors. Hang sheer white curtains on the windows or use sheer white fabric as a canopy over a bed. Varying shades of blue, often incorporating the Greek key pattern or stripes.
  • Architectural elements– exposed  wooden beams, stone walls, columns, and arches.
  • Flooring- stone, marble or limestone, ceramic tile, stained concrete. Area rugs with stripes, flowers or the Greek key patterns are common.
  • Furniture-wooden furniture with carvings and soft simple lines. Modern furniture often incorporates the Greek key pattern.

Colors of Greek Design

Greek interior design is heavily influenced by the country’s natural environment and its rich history. Many colors are used but these are prominent.

  1. White: Reminiscent of the whitewashed buildings in the Cyclades islands, like Santorini, white is the most dominant color in Greek design. It evokes feelings of freshness, clarity, and simplicity.

  2. Blue: Various shades, from turquoise to cobalt, represent the Aegean Sea, the Greek sky, and the famous blue-domed churches. Blue is a significant color in Greek culture, symbolizing protection and the evil eye.

  3. Earthy tones: Terracotta, beiges, and browns evoke Greece’s landscapes and ancient ruins. These colors ground the design and provide a warm base.

  4. Olive Green: Inspired by the country’s olive trees, this color adds a touch of nature and serenity to the interiors.

  5. Gold and Bronze: Reminders of Greece’s golden age and historical artistry, these metallic hues are often used in accents and decor items.

  6. Pastels: Soft pinks, lavenders, and yellows, inspired by wildflowers and sunsets, are also found in more modern interpretations of Greek design

The Beauty of Seeing the World in Shades of Blue

Do you love blue, and the look of Global Style Design? Fill your home with your favorite color, and the rich colors, exotic designs, and hand-made works of art that bring the beauty of different cultures to life in your space.

Blue is associated with tranquility, peace, nature, water, and the sky. It is considered by some to be a “cool” color and may affect your perception of how warm or cool you feel in a space.

It may at times evoke a feeling of sadness, which may be where the expression “feeling blue” or having the “blues” came from.

Blue is the majority of people’s favorite color and is considered a “trustworthy” color.  It is a nice color to consider for business for that reason if you want customers to feel comfortable and relaxed in your space and to trust you.

Blue means different things in different cultures. If it is in a country’s flag,  it is often an important color in that culture. Regions near oceans or lakes, often use blue in their interiors.

As with all colors, individual experiences affect how you feel about certain colors.

So Many Shades of Green!

Remember, greens can be  saturated or unsaturated , light or dark, and can be green/blue or green/yellow based on how close they are to their neighbor on the color wheel. All will look different.   

When putting together a green themed room, why not have a color strategist measure your colors to make sure the greens will work together nicely and to select the perfect colors to harmonize with the greens you love.

Although there is a general rule in Interior Design that all “greens” work together or all hues in the same family work together, that is very general. Some work better together than others, so why not create the perfect harmonies. It is important to make selections that play well together.

All Blacks and Whites are Not the Same

Remember, blacks and whites are actually either extremely saturated or unsaturated hues or colors, so all blacks and whites will look different.   

When putting together a black and white themed room, it would be wise to have a color strategist measure your colors to make sure the blacks and whites you want to use will work together nicely.

Although there is a general rule in Interior Design that all “blues” work together or all hues in the same family work together, that is not always true. One white for example, if too close in values to another can make one look “dirty”. It is important to make selections that play well together.
